Yep, the 62510 jubillee is also correct for 16700 and 16710 models
Paperwork from 91' wouldn't specify bracelet, but perhaps Rolex corporate has the detailed info based on the serial number, indicating that the watch was originally sold on jubillee. I'd pop over to RSC in NYC quite honestly. I don't like dealing with the AD's... Don't be shocked if they aren't bothered by the bracelet.
